Yes, it is the same in East and Southeast Africa. While there are general
patterns of rainfall, in detail there can be considerable variation within
each country and also from one country to the next, e.g. there is a
progressive change as one goes from southern Africa northwards to Kenya and
Somalia. Rainfall can also vary enormously from one year to the next. For
example, N. sp. Caprivi has in the past been collected as juveniles in the
month of December. When I was last in that area two years ago, I was there
in early April and the pools had only just filled; there weren't even any
fry yet. Another example, in Malawi, as I mentioned before, the usual time
to collect Nothos is March-April. However, that really only applies to the
central part of the country. In the southern part, in the Lower Shire River
area, the optimum time is much earlier because by April everything is
usually completely dry there. Planning a collecting trip to these areas is
always a gamble with regard to getting the timing right.
